This can work for any social media platform, and you can adjust it as needed. For now, I’m focusing on Instagram. I want you to think about creating your very own simple checklist to go through after you’ve posted, and something that you can do daily, or as and when you are able to. This checklist is also something that you can implement in just 10 minutes.
Engage with those who you follow - Tap the Instagram logo at the top of the homepage, then tap "Followers" to see the latest posts from the people you follow. Spend a few minutes liking, commenting and sharing. You could even send them a message to let them know why you love their post, or perhaps why it’s inspired you, or why it resonated with you. Next, go through your stories. You can react with an emoji, like the story, or send a message to share your thoughts and reflections, or why you love it.
Prompt further conversation in your Stories - This is a great way to engage your audience and encourage interaction with your content. Simply share your Instagram post to your Stories and add a question, poll, or any other interactive option Instagram offers.
Reply to comments and messages - Don’t forget to reply to any messages you may have in your DMs, along with any comments on your latest post (and previous posts). You can also check your notifications to see if anyone has shared your post. If they have, send them a little thank you message to show your appreciation. A few kind words go a long way!
An extra tip to add to your checklist is to engage with content related to your niche, which you can easily do through hashtags. It’s a great way to make new connections and grow your audience.
